The scene in Crimson Tide was aboard a nuclear submarine called the USS Alabama. Facing threat of
a nuclear attack from a Russian submarine, Ramsay and Hunter found themselves locked in a power
struggle because Hunter refused Ramsay s orders to launch a preemptive nuclear strike pending
confirmation of an aborted emergency action message (EAM).
Hunter s insubordination led to a mutiny and a series of armed standoffs aboard the submarine
between those loyal to Hunter and those loyal to Ramsay. When the EAM the finally came through,
Hunter s insubordination turned out to avert nuclear war. Ramsey quietly conceded that Hunter was a
correct to suggest waiting on confirmation and recommended Hunter for his next promotion before a
disciplinary hearing.

Transportation Advantages And Disadvantages
The type of transport that an individual uses daily not only affect themselves, but also the wider
community. There are many factors that are likely to affect how an individual makes decisions. Some
decisions are made rationally, others are not. In the past decade, both cities of Greater Melbourne and
Perth are being affected by people s transportation choices. The rapid increase in population across
Australian cities, especially Melbourne and Perth means that the government is looking for solutions
to reduce problems such as raising levels of pollution, congestion and travel time. According to the
Australian Bureau of Statistics (ABS) the residential population of Greater Melbourne has increased
by 2.1% and Greater Perth has increased by 1.6%, during the period of June 2014 to June 2015
(2017). Consequently, this steep increase in population means that the transport infrastructure in both
cities is being put under increasing pressure. Therefore, to cope with the rising population, both cities
have expanded their public transportation network. In the year of 2015 16 in Perth, 6,850 Transperth
train services were run weekly (Public Transport Authority 2017) and in Melbourne there are over
2,200 week day services and more than 3000 services during the weekends (Metro Trains Melbourne
2017).

Classical conditioning is the theory that involves a subject learning a new behavior by the process of
association. A naturally occuring stimulus (the unconditioned stimulus) is paired with a response (the
unconditioned response). Then, a neutral stimulus (the conditioned stimulus) is paired with the
unconditioned stimulus and eventually the conditioned stimulus produces the initial response of the
unconditioned stimulus without the unconditioned stimulus being present. The response, therefore,
becomes the conditioned response. This study had a major influence on the psychological study of
behaviorism. Behaviorism is based on the assumption that learning occurs through interactions with
the environment (Cherry 1). Classical conditioning ... Show more content on Helpwriting.net ...

Hadrian s Influence On The Roman Empire
When he was young, Hadrian was classically taught in his hometown of Italica Hispania (modern day
Seville, Spain) and went to Rome at around 14 years old. His first military service was as Tribune
under Emperor Nerva. When Nerva died, Trajan rose and took the throne. Emperor Trajan was the
first Roman emperor who was born in a province, not Rome it self. Later biographers would attempt
to place the birth of Trajan and Hadrian in the city of Rome but because both had Hispanic ethnicity
this has been assumed by some to be the reason that Trajan adopted Hadrian as his successor (though
scholars dispute this). Trajan died on campaign in Cilicia in 117 CE, while Hadrian was command of
his rear guard, and he was not believed to have been named successor ... Show more content on
